Understanding EV Charging Types


Before diving into specific solutions, it’s essential to understand the different types of EV charging available. There are three primary levels of EV charging:


Level 1 Charging


Level 1 charging uses a standard 120-volt outlet, making it the most accessible option for home charging. This method is ideal for overnight charging, as it typically provides about 4-5 miles of range per hour. While it’s convenient, it may not be sufficient for those who drive long distances daily.


Level 2 Charging


Level 2 charging requires a 240-volt outlet and is commonly found in public charging stations and home installations. This method can provide 10-60 miles of range per hour, making it a more efficient option for daily use. Many EV owners choose to install a Level 2 charger at home for faster charging times.


DC Fast Charging


DC fast charging is the quickest option available, capable of charging an EV to 80% in just 30 minutes. These chargers are typically found at public charging stations along highways, making them ideal for long road trips. However, they are not suitable for home use due to their high power requirements.


Home Charging Solutions


For many EV owners, home charging is the most convenient option. Here are some popular home charging solutions:


Smart Home Chargers


Smart home chargers, such as the ChargePoint Home Flex or JuiceBox Pro, offer advanced features like Wi-Fi connectivity, mobile app control, and energy monitoring. These chargers allow you to schedule charging times, track energy usage, and even integrate with solar power systems.


Solar-Powered Charging Stations


Installing a solar-powered charging station at home can significantly reduce your carbon footprint. By harnessing solar energy, you can charge your EV using renewable resources. Companies like Enphase and Tesla offer solar charging solutions that can be integrated with home solar panels.


Portable Chargers


For those who travel frequently or live in apartments without dedicated parking, portable chargers can be a lifesaver. Products like the BLAU portable EV charger allow you to charge your vehicle from any standard outlet, providing flexibility and convenience.

Public Charging Networks


As the number of EVs on the road increases, so does the need for accessible public charging stations. Here are some prominent public charging networks:


ChargePoint


ChargePoint is one of the largest EV charging networks in the world, with over 114,000 charging locations. Their app allows users to find nearby charging stations, check availability, and even start charging sessions remotely.


Electrify America


Electrify America focuses on building a robust network of fast chargers across the United States. With over 800 charging stations, they provide DC fast charging options that can charge an EV in under an hour, making long-distance travel more feasible.


EVgo


EVgo specializes in fast charging solutions, with a network of over 800 fast chargers in urban areas. Their stations are strategically located to ensure that EV owners can easily find charging options while on the go.


Workplace Charging Solutions


Encouraging employees to drive electric vehicles can be supported by providing charging solutions at the workplace. Here are some effective options:


Level 2 Charging Stations


Installing Level 2 charging stations at the workplace can help employees charge their vehicles during the day. This not only supports sustainable commuting but also encourages the adoption of electric vehicles.


Incentive Programs


Companies can implement incentive programs to encourage employees to use EVs. This could include subsidizing charging costs, offering preferred parking spots for EVs, or providing financial incentives for purchasing electric vehicles.


The Future of EV Charging


As technology continues to evolve, the future of EV charging looks promising. Here are some trends to watch:


Wireless Charging


Wireless charging technology is being developed to allow EVs to charge without physical connections. This could revolutionize the way we think about charging, making it more convenient and accessible.


Vehicle-to-Grid Technology


Vehicle-to-grid (V2G) technology allows EVs to not only draw power from the grid but also return energy back to it. This could help stabilize the grid and provide additional income for EV owners.


Increased Charging Infrastructure


Governments and private companies are investing heavily in expanding charging infrastructure. This means more charging stations will be available in urban areas, highways, and rural locations, making EV ownership more practical.
